Jennifer De Leon is an American author, speaker, editor, and creative writing professor based just outside of Boston, Massachusetts. Born in the Boston area to Guatemalan parents, her background significantly informs her writing, particularly concerning themes of identity, displacement, and family. De Leon’s style is characterized by lyrical prose, complex characters, and a nuanced exploration of cultural heritage and personal narratives. She often blends elements of mystery, thriller, and literary fiction, creating immersive and emotionally resonant stories.
De Leon’s work frequently centers on Latinx experiences and the complexities of navigating multiple cultures. She is known for her meticulously researched details and her ability to craft intricate plots with strong character development. Her published works demonstrate a dedication to exploring the intersections of race, family, and identity, frequently set against evocative backdrops.
